Olya Tsibulskaya spoke about the unpleasant situation abroad

Photo: instagram.com/cybulskaya

The shopkeeper, learning that the artist was from Ukraine, began to aggressively demand that he speak Russian.

Ukrainian singer Olya Cybulskaya, who is now abroad with her son, spoke about an unpleasant incident. He told about it on Instagram-stories.

In particular, the artist faced an inadequate reaction from the shopkeeper, who from the beginning made a mistake, and after pointing out the mistake, he began to act aggressively and asked to speak Russian.

“We bought from a normal person. Before that, we went to a woman, I speak English: “Good afternoon. Can I have two rolls for nothing, please.” And he counted me and took the money for three. I said: “Excuse me, you gave me change, as if I bought three, I bought two. He starts telling me, “I don’t understand you. Do you speak Russian? Speak Russian.” He asks: “Where are you from?” I answered: “From Ukraine”. He: “If you are from Ukraine, you should speak Russian,” he said.

However, Olya Tsibulskaya behaved differently. He took the change, and sent the shopkeeper away.

“I say – no, madam, stop, because I’ll put it in place now. As a result, I took the change and sent it to n ***,” the artist summed up.
